OLW150 - Life's A Beach


One Layer Wednesday is being hosted by Karen this week. The challenge is to make a card with a Beachy theme. This card is a case of CASing myself. A while ago, I made this card for Muse and OLW:



I thought at the time that it looked like a sun over the ocean, so I expanded on that idea and made a whole sunny day (at least a day from noon to sunset!).

I used Coastal Cabana and Summer Sun this time, along with River Rock for the sentiment.
